Manuscript Charges
| Manuscript Type | Charge |
|---|---|
| Accepted article (same author) | ₹1,000 |
| Submission & review | No charge |
Important — Charges apply only after acceptance of the manuscript following successful peer review. There is no submission or review fee. Publication begins only upon confirmation of payment.

Waivers and Concessions
The journal can provide partial or complete waivers in special situations to support authors facing financial constraints:
- Students and independent researchers may be considered
- Waiver requests should be backed with justifiable reasons
- All waiver decisions rest with the editorial team

APC payments are generally non-refundable once the publication process has commenced following acceptance, although exceptional, circumstantially justified cases may be considered.
